Understanding Mental Escape
Mental escape refers to the process of disengaging from the stresses and strains of reality to achieve a state of relaxation and peace. It is not about ignoring or avoiding problems but rather about creating a mental sanctuary where one can recharge. This can be achieved through various methods, including mindfulness, creative expression, and immersive experiences.

Techniques to Mentally Escape
Mindfulness and Meditation
Mindfulness involves being present and fully engaged with the current moment. This technique can help you escape from the worries of the past and the anxieties of the future. Meditation, a practice often associated with mindfulness, encourages mental clarity and emotional calmness. To begin, find a quiet space, focus on your breath, and allow your thoughts to drift without judgment.

Creative Visualization
Creative visualization is a powerful technique that involves imagining a desired outcome or experience. This mental imagery can transport you to a place of peace and happiness. For instance, envision yourself on a serene beach, feeling the warmth of the sun and the sound of waves. Regular practice can enhance your ability to escape mentally, providing a refuge from reality.

Immersive Storytelling
Engaging with stories—be it through books, films, or podcasts—can offer a powerful escape from reality. Immersive storytelling allows you to experience different perspectives and scenarios, transporting you far from your everyday life. Creating your own stories can also be an excellent way to express emotions and relieve stress.
Nature Escape
Spending time in nature has profound effects on mental health. Nature escapes—whether hiking, camping, or simply walking in a park—can provide a refreshing break from daily life. Research has shown that exposure to natural environments can reduce stress and improve mood.

Digital Detox
In our hyper-connected world, taking a break from digital devices is crucial. A digital detox involves unplugging from social media and technology to reduce information overload. This can lead to a clearer mind, improved focus, and a greater appreciation for the present moment.
